Q: Is 77,135,661 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 77,135,661 is not a prime number.

Why is 77,135,661 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 77135661 can be evenly divided by 1 3 9 97 149 291 447 593 873 1,341 1,779 5,337 14,453 43,359 57,521 88,357 130,077 172,563 265,071 517,689 795,213 8,570,629 25,711,887 and 77,135,661, with no remainder.

Since 77,135,661 cannot be divided by just 1 and 77,135,661, it is not a prime number.
